Rated 5 out of 5 stars 01/16/23 Full Review Audience Member This flick has been on my "want to see"-list for ten years or so, and I finally got to se it. In a small Russian Orthodox monastery lives an unusual man. Some believe he's crazy, other believes he can heal or rip demons out of you. He lives on, and never leaves the small island, where few people live and even less enter. He got there when he was young and had to deal with a very hard choice during the war when the Germans forced him to kill a man. He can't deal with it and just don't have the energy to return to the normal world. Pretty artsy, sometimes funny but also pretty religious and driven by dialogue. The speaking part is not the big thing here, but the visual stuff surely is. The pictures and the camera work is amazing and so are the performances. It reminds me of plenty of other Russian gems but this is not as shiny as I could have hoped for. It's still a very good film but I guess my mind never got really into it - something that happens often these days. 7.5 out of 10 wheelbarrows of coal.
